Silverado Golf & Country Club
About
Silverado Golf & Country Club is situated just north of Tampa in scenic Zephyrhills. It is a par-71 layout but for low handicappers, it can be extended to a par 72 by turning the lengthy 10th hole into a challenging par 4. The area's natural beauty is defined by the mature oaks that date back over 100 years and the abundant wildlife, including red tail hawks, geese, and foxes. The landscape provides an excellent round of golf, which is further enhanced by the year-round temperate climate. Bunkers treacherously lurk throughout and the occasional water hazard also comes into play. The golf course offers some challenging holes but overall, it is approachable for a range of skill levels. Silverado finishes with a par 4 that requires a difficult carry in order to make it past the pond in the middle of the fairway. Those who strategize carefully will be rewarded with a birdie.
| Tee | Par | Length | Rating | Slope |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Silver | 72 | 6671 yards | 70.2 | 119 |
| White | 71 | 5827 yards | 66.1 | 112 |
| Gold | 71 | 5036 yards | 63.6 | 103 |
| Red (W) | 71 | 4776 yards | 65.8 | 113 |
